A. Notwithstanding title 36, chapter 21.1, article 3, beginning August 1, 2026, each public school in this state that provides instruction to students in any of grades nine through twelve and that sponsors an athletic team or sports program shall: 1. Provide an automated external defibrillator at each school campus and school-sponsored athletic event. 2. Ensure that each automated external defibrillator that is provided pursuant to paragraph 1 of this subsection is all of the following:

(a)In an unlocked location that is clearly marked and easily accessible both during the school day and at each school-sponsored athletic event.
(b)In a location from which the automated external defibrillator may be promptly retrieved and used at the school or school-sponsored athletic event.
